Knowledge
A Very Short Introduction
2014 || Paperback || Jennifer Nagel || Oxford University Press
What is knowledge? How does it differ from mere belief? Do you need to be able to justify a claim in order to count as knowing it? How can we know that the outer world is real and not a dream?Questions like these are ancient ones, and the branch of philosophy dedicated to answering them - epistemology - has been active for thousands of years.
